
Athletes’ lives might be in danger if the Enhanced Video games are allowed to go forward, says Australian Sports activities Fee boss Kieren Perkins.
The Video games is a proposed Olympics-style occasion the place doping is allowed.
The occasion, based by Australian businessman Aron D’Souza in 2023, wouldn’t be topic to World Anti-Doping Company guidelines.
“The concept of an Enhanced Video games is laughable,” Perkins stated on the SportNXT convention on Tuesday.
“Somebody will die if we permit that form of setting to proceed to prosper and flourish.”
Perkins, a former Olympic, world and Commonwealth champion swimmer, added: “We do not need individuals to be taking performance-enhancing medication due to the numerous influence it has on them and their future and their future households.”
D’Souza advised reporters the competitors would prioritise athletes’ well-being.
“We’re health-testing to ensure our athletes are wholesome and protected to compete,” he stated. “I do not need an athlete to be injured or die in competitors.
“How are we going to do that? By doing full system well being check-ups on all of our athletes; blood work, echocardiograms, possibly even MRIs.
“New advances in know-how are additionally very helpful and allow steady real-time well being screening.”
Earlier this 12 months, D’Souza stated athletes scheduled to participate on this summer time’s Olympic Video games in Paris had expressed an curiosity in competing on the Enhanced Video games.
World Athletics president Lord Coe stated anybody who does is “moronic” and would face a prolonged ban.
Former world champion swimmer James Magnussen agreed to come back out of retirement in February to compete and try and swim quicker than the 50m freestyle world document, which was set in 2009, in return for $1m.
The occasion is deliberate to incorporate athletics, swimming, weightlifting, gymnastics and fight sports activities, although no date or venue has but been set.
